ADDITIONAL SUMMER BEAT CAMP ADDED AT VATTEROTT COLLEGE’S EX’TREME INSITITUTE BY NELLY
Vatterott College ex’Treme Institute by Nelly is now offering two additional Beat Camp sessions this July. This camp is open to young adults ages 12 to 16 in the ex’Treme Institute Beat Lab. Students are encouraged to enroll immediately.
The Beat Camp is designed to focus on one subject each day including FL studio software, drum sequencing, putting together melodies and song construction. Students enrolled in the camp learn from current music industry professionals including artists, producers and engineers.
“These summer camps are a great way to educate our youth on subjects that are appealing to them,” says Pam Bell, Chief Executive Officer and President of Vatterott College “Through music, we are offer our students an opportunity to enhance their own individual skills while learning from seasoned industry professionals.”

About Vatterott College ex’treme Institute by Nelly
Founded in 2011 by Vatterott College and St. Louis native Nelly, ex’Treme Institute by Nelly-St. Louis is dedicated to providing those passionate about music with the right skills and education to extend their knowledge of recording engineering, production and design.
